Discovery of New Blue Octopus Species in Galapagos
Scientists have identified a new species of octopus in the Galapagos Islands, named Microeledone galapagensis, notable for its striking blue color.

Los Angeles Philharmonic Appoints Daniel Harding as New Music Director
The Los Angeles Philharmonic has appointed Daniel Harding as its next music director, set to begin his tenure in the 2027/28 season, succeeding Gustavo Dudamel.
